What Is a Self Standing Hammock and How Does It Work?
A self-standing hammock is a type of hammock that is supported by its own frame, eliminating the need for trees or other external structures for stability. This makes it highly portable and versatile, allowing users to set it up in a variety of locations, such as backyards, parks, or indoors. The design typically consists of a sturdy frame, often made from materials such as steel or aluminum, which can securely hold the hammock fabric and the weight of the user.
According to a report by the American Society for Testing and Materials (ASTM), self-standing hammocks are tested for stability and weight capacity, ensuring they can safely accommodate users. Various manufacturers provide specifications on weight limits, generally ranging from 250 to 600 pounds, depending on the design and materials used in the construction.
Key aspects of a self-standing hammock include its portability, ease of setup, and the variety of styles available. Most self-standing hammocks come with a foldable frame, allowing them to be easily transported and stored when not in use. Additionally, they come in various designs, including traditional cotton hammocks, breathable nylon options, and even double hammocks designed for two people. The ease of setup is a significant advantage, as many models require minimal assembly and can be ready for use in mere minutes.

What Features Should You Look for When Choosing a Self Standing Hammock?
When choosing the best self-standing hammock, several key features should be considered to ensure comfort, durability, and ease of use.
- Weight Capacity: It’s essential to check the weight capacity of the hammock to ensure it can safely support the users. Most self-standing hammocks come with a specified weight limit, typically ranging from 250 to 600 pounds, allowing for single or double occupancy depending on your needs.
- Material Quality: The fabric material used in the hammock plays a significant role in comfort and durability. Look for high-quality materials such as breathable cotton or weather-resistant polyester, which can withstand outdoor elements while providing a comfortable lounging experience.
- Frame Stability: The design and construction of the frame are crucial for stability and safety. A well-engineered frame made from robust materials like steel or aluminum should provide a sturdy base that can support the hammock without wobbling or tipping over.
- Portability: If you plan to move your hammock around or take it on trips, portability becomes a key factor. Features such as lightweight design, compact folding frames, and carrying bags enhance convenience and make transportation easier.
- Setup Ease: Consider how easy it is to set up and take down the hammock. Some models come with quick-assembly frames or no-tools-required designs, allowing you to enjoy your hammock with minimal effort and time.
- Adjustability: Look for hammocks that offer adjustable height or reclining options to customize your lounging experience. This feature allows you to find the perfect position for relaxation, whether you prefer to sit up or lie back.
- Accessories and Extras: Some hammocks come with additional features like built-in cup holders, side pockets for storage, or even mosquito nets for outdoor use. These extras can enhance your overall experience and make your time in the hammock more enjoyable.

How Should You Properly Set Up a Self Standing Hammock?
To properly set up a self-standing hammock, you need to consider various components that contribute to its stability and safety.
- Choose the Right Location: Select a flat, level area free from sharp objects and debris to ensure a safe setup.
- Assemble the Frame: Follow the manufacturer’s instructions to assemble the hammock frame securely, ensuring all parts are tightly connected.
- Attach the Hammock: Hang the hammock according to the guidelines, making sure it is evenly balanced and at the correct height for comfortable entry and exit.
- Check Stability: Before using, check the stability of the entire setup by applying gentle pressure to the hammock and ensuring the frame does not wobble.
- Adjust the Tension: Adjust the tension of the hammock as needed to ensure it is neither too tight nor too loose for optimal comfort.
Selecting a flat area for your hammock is crucial as this ensures that the frame will remain stable and that you won’t encounter any hazards while using it. Look for a space that is well away from trees, rocks, or any sharp objects that could pose a risk.
When assembling the frame, it is important to follow the specific instructions provided by the manufacturer to ensure that all components are securely connected. Check that all screws and fittings are tightened properly to prevent any accidents during use.
Attaching the hammock should be done carefully, ensuring that it is positioned correctly within the frame. A proper height will allow you to get in and out comfortably while also providing adequate support when you lie down.
After setup, it’s essential to check the stability of the hammock by gently pressing down on it to see if the frame holds firm. If the frame wobbles or feels unstable, you may need to reposition it or re-tighten connections.
Finally, adjusting the tension of the hammock will impact your comfort level significantly. A hammock that is too tight can be uncomfortable, while one that is too loose may not provide adequate support, so finding the right balance is key.
What Maintenance Tips Can Help Extend the Life of a Self Standing Hammock?
To extend the life of a self-standing hammock, regular maintenance and care are essential.
- Regular Cleaning: Keeping your hammock clean will prevent the buildup of dirt and grime, which can lead to wear and tear. Use mild soap and water to wipe down the fabric and frame, ensuring to rinse thoroughly and let it dry completely to avoid mold and mildew.
- Proper Storage: When not in use, store your hammock in a dry, sheltered area to protect it from the elements. If your hammock is made of fabric, consider using a protective cover or bag to keep it safe from UV rays, rain, and dust, which can degrade the material over time.
- Frame Inspection: Regularly check the frame for any signs of rust, wear, or damage. Tighten loose screws and bolts and apply rust-resistant paint if necessary to prolong the life of the metal components.
- Avoid Overloading: Adhere to the manufacturer’s weight limit to prevent stress on the fabric and frame. Overloading can lead to tears and structural failures, significantly shortening the lifespan of your hammock.
- Rotate Usage: If you have multiple hammocks or different seating areas, rotate their use to distribute wear evenly. This practice can help each hammock last longer by preventing one from becoming overly worn from frequent use.
- Weather Protection: Use weather-resistant treatments on fabric hammocks to repel water and UV rays. Look for sprays designed for outdoor fabrics, which can help maintain color and integrity against harsh conditions.
